/*
Compare row signature of two expressions
SYNOPSIS:
cmp_row_type()
item1 the first expression
item2 the second expression
DESCRIPTION
The function checks that two expressions have compatible row signatures
i.e. that the number of columns they return are the same and that if they
are both row expressions then each component from the first expression has
a row signature compatible with the signature of the corresponding component
of the second expression.
RETURN VALUES
1 type incompatibility has been detected
0 otherwise
*/
static int cmp_row_type(Item* item1, Item* item2)
{
uint n= item1->cols();
if (item2->check_cols(n))
return 1;
for (uint i=0; i<n; i++)
{
if (item2->element_index(i)->check_cols(item1->element_index(i)->cols()) ||
(item1->element_index(i)->result_type() == ROW_RESULT &&
cmp_row_type(item1->element_index(i), item2->element_index(i))))
return 1;
}
return 0;
}
